K kickstart24 Young grasshopper Dec 23, 2024 96 23 US Wednesday at 11:15 PM #1 Is it common for a camera to have a few NoSignal counts in the BI status log? Or is this usually indicative of some kind of problem?

NoSignal simply means the camera lost connection to the network for whatever reason. If your network is healthy you shouldn't be seeing any of these.
